All videos

Self-Driving Shuttle Bus Tested In Turin, Italy

Developed by French start-up Navya, it’s the first self-driving vehicle to be tested for public transport in Italy.

Topics:
Emerging Technologies
Share:

More on Emerging Technologies
See all

India’s river crisis: Why industry must lead the cleanup

Shivam Parashar and Hitesh Dahiya

December 5, 2025

7 ways the tech sector can lead the nature-positive transition

About us

Engage with us

Quick links

Language editions

Privacy Policy & Terms of Service

Sitemap

© 2025 World Economic Forum